## Ingredients
|
|
- 2 lbs ground beef
|
|
- 2 2/3 cups water or beef broth, divided
|
|
- 5 tablespoons taco seasoning
|
|
- 2 tablespoons cornstarch
|
|
- 1 teaspoon unsweetened dark cocoa powder (optional, for color)
|
|
- Salt, to taste
|
|
|
|
## Instructions
|
|
1. In a large bowl, combine the **ground beef**, 1 2/3 cups **water**, **taco seasoning**, **cornstarch**, and **cocoa powder**. Mix by hand or with a hand mixer until it forms a thick, sticky batter-like consistency.
|
|
2. Grease a large nonstick skillet or Dutch oven and add the meat mixture along with the remaining 2/3 cup **water**.
|
|
3. Cover and cook over medium-high heat for 5 minutes.
|
|
4. Uncover and break the meat apart fully with a spatula. Reduce heat to low and simmer 20-30 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the liquid has mostly evaporated and the mixture is thick and saucy.
|
|
5. Taste and adjust with **salt** as needed.
|
|
|
|
## Notes
|
|
### Meat Quality
|
|
Slightly fatty meat helps the cornstarch slurry thicken the meat.
